He is revered and worshipped.5. The Chinese respect all weather phenomena, because it is nature that creates world harmony.Ancient China's culture Ancient China is a unique and amazing state. Great astronomers and scientists lived there. In ancient China, they were able to predict solar and lunar eclipses, the flight of comets and other astronomical phenomena.Writing appeared in China before the common era. Hieroglyphs were invented in the country.Philosophy has always occupied an important place. The main thinker of antiquity was Confucius. Subsequently, Confucianism became the main religion in China. It teaches people to live in harmony with themselves and nature.Education was an equally important aspect. To be considered educated, the young man needed to study 6 basic fields of knowledge: mathematics, music, cart driving, writing, archery, and good manners. Everyone was also required to know the history of China.Ancient China produced the best silk in the world.Modern culture1. Architecture. All buildings are built according to symmetry.
